HOW TO USE THE IFIT COMPETITION
TRAINING
CENTER
1.
Insert the key into the console.
See HOW TO TURN ON THE POWER on page
14.
2.
Personalize console settings if desired.
See HOW TO PERSONALIZE CONSOLE SET-
TINGS on page 20.
3.
Select the iFit Competition Training Center.
To select the iFit Competition Training Center,
press the iFit Competition Training button. Use the
navigation buttons to select a race against a group
of four opponents or a race against one opponent.
If you choose to compete against a group, highlight
the RACE A PACK option and then press the Enter
button. Select a level of difficulty. Level one is the
easiest level and level twelve is the hardest. The
lower right corner of the display will show the aver-
age speed of the race. Press the Enter button.
Select the distance of the race by pressing the
navigation buttons and then press the Enter button.
If you selected the choice incline mode, you can
also select a profile of the incline settings of the
race (see page 20).
If you choose to compete against one opponent,
highlight the RACE A SINGLE OPPONENT option
and then press the Enter button. Press the naviga-
tion buttons to view your opponent. For each the
opponent, the screen will display a message from
the opponent and the opponent's level of en-
durance, average speed, maximum speed, and
level of spirit. Each opponent may appear more
than once in different levels, or tiers, of difficulty.
The least challenging opponent is in tier one and
the most challenging opponent is in tier three.
Select an opponent and press the Enter button.
Then, press the navigation buttons to select the
distance of the race and press the Enter button. If
you selected the choice incline mode, you can also
select a profile of the incline settings of the race
(see page 20).
After a few moments, READY, SET, GO will ap-
pear in the display and then the race will begin.
Hold the handrails and begin walking.
Adjust the speed and incline of the treadmill as de-
sired. Your opponents will adjust their speed and
tactics based on the course and the situation.
The workout will continue until the race ends.
4.
Follow your progress with the display.
The console offers several display options. The dis-
play option you select will determine which workout
information is shown. Press the Display button re-
peatedly to select the desired display option.
As you walk or run on the treadmill, the display can
show the following workout information:
